Springfield College beat WPI, 59-49, in the NEWMAC Championship Tournament Quarterfinal on Wednesday night. Head Coach Naomi Graves and student-athlete Rachel Vinton discuss the Pride's performance in front of a great playoff atmosphere in Blake Arena!
Springfield College is an independent, nonprofit, coeducational institution founded in 1885. Approximately 4,100 students, including 2,500 full-time undergraduate students, study at its main campus in Springfield, Mass., and at its regional campuses across the country. Springfield College inspires students through the guiding principles of its Humanics philosophy – educating in spirit, mind, and body for leadership in service to others.
